The weight of materials used in A-frame signs significantly impacts their functionality. Heavier options tend to provide better stability, especially in windy conditions, making them suitable for outdoor use. Lighter materials, on the other hand, offer portability and ease of transport, which can be beneficial for businesses that move their signage frequently. Striking a balance between these two aspects is crucial, as both stability and transportability influence overall effectiveness.
When considering weight, it's essential to factor in the typical location and use of the A-frame sign. In areas with high foot traffic or exposure to elements, a more substantial sign may withstand the conditions better. However, for settings where the sign's location changes often, lightweight materials such as corflute or PVC can enhance convenience without sacrificing visibility. Thus, determining the right weight involves assessing both the environment and the intended purpose of the signage.

The choice of material impacts the overall print quality of A-frame signs significantly. Options such as corflute and PVC offer a smooth surface that enhances vibrant colour reproduction. These materials can handle high-resolution graphics well. Additionally, they are compatible with a variety of printing methods, allowing for versatile designs that cater to both intricate artwork and simple messaging.
Design flexibility is a crucial factor when creating effective signage. Many materials can be cut into custom shapes and sizes, facilitating unique presentations that stand out. Beyond shapes, the ability to utilise various finishes, such as matte or gloss, adds another layer of personalisation. This adaptability makes it easier for businesses to align their branding with specific campaigns while ensuring that their signs remain eye-catching and relevant.

Choosing sustainable materials for A-frame signs can significantly reduce environmental impact. Options such as bamboo or recycled plastics provide durability while promoting eco-friendliness. Bamboo, a fast-growing resource, offers both strength and biodegradability. Recycled plastics help divert waste from landfills, creating a circular economy that benefits the planet.
Incorporating water-based inks and non-toxic finishes can further enhance the sustainability of these signs. This approach ensures that the signs are not only safe for the environment but also for public health. By selecting materials and processes that minimise carbon footprints, businesses can demonstrate their commitment to sustainability.
